From 7857096f39e16619a42ee85b4aa593abd846b74a Mon Sep 17 00:00:00 2001 From: Scott Gasch Date: Wed, 26 Aug 2026 11:50:25 -0700 Subject: Replace ctx->uPositional with a data-calibrated Eval() return value. uPositional was a per-thread EWMA of abs(material - true score) used to size lazy-eval and futility margins. It was history-derived (reflecting whatever recent, unrelated positions looked like) rather than derived from the position actually being margined, and its update/consumption was tangled with EVAL_HASH (now disabled). Eval() now takes an optional SCORE *piPositional out-param and fills it in on every return path: exact (abs(material-delta)) on a full eval, or an estimate from a new EstimatePositionalScore() on a lazy exit. EstimatePositionalScore()'s two terms (king-safety-defect-bucketed, and a flat residual for mobility/passers/everything else) are calibrated from ~1.6M measured full-eval samples (p90 of the actual swing), not guessed -- an initial guessed version measurably regressed ECM solve rate (630 vs a 650 baseline at sn=4M); the recalibrated version is back at parity (649/879). search.c's qsearch futility now reads the value Eval() just computed instead of the stale/shared ctx field. Also removes QSearchInDangerNoStandPat and SideCanStandPat, dead since the danger-hash check that fed them was already commented out (e08387a) -- they depended on the same enprise/ trapped-piece data this conversation is about to move off of g_PositionHash entirely.
